Abstract

Embodiments of the disclosure provide systems and methods for fraud detection in a transportation service. An exemplary system may include a communication interface configured to receive user data from a terminal device associated with a user providing the transportation service. The user data may include identification information of the terminal device. The system may also include a memory configured to store the user data. The system may also include at least one processor coupled to the memory. The processor may be configured to determine a first fingerprint based on the identification information. The processor may be further configured to determine whether the first fingerprint matches a first reference fingerprint associated with a registered terminal device. Moreover, the processor may be configured to generate a first notice when the first fingerprint does not match the first reference fingerprint.
